The entrance ticket for a carnival costs $89.97, which includes a royal meal that costs $10.85, 1 play station game, and 3 water rides (Each water ride costs the same price). The cost of a water ride is twice as that of a play station game. Find the cost of a water ride. Estimate to the nearest tenths.

$18.70
$21.40
$22.60
$24.40

Answer:


\huge\boxed{\sf Water\ ride = \$22.60}

Explanation:

Let the cost of play station be x.

This will make the cost of water rides to be 2x (twice).

Given condition:

Entrance ticket = Royal meal + 1 play station + 3 water rides

So,

89.97 = 10.85 + 1(x) + 3(2x)

89.97 = 10.85 + x + 6x

  • Subtract 10.85 from both sides

89.97 - 10.85 = x + 6x

79.12 = 7x

  • Divide both sides by 7

79.12/7 = x

11.20 = x

x ≈ 11.20

So,

Play station game = $11.20

Since the cost of water rides is twice, so:

Water ride = 2 × 11.20

Water ride = $22.60
